Biden-Harris EPA guidelines save $253B/yr, 202k lives; Challenge 2025 seeks rollback


The Biden-Harris EPA’s new air high quality guidelines launched from 2021-2024 will save People $253 billion yearly, and save 202k lives and keep away from 107 million bronchial asthma assaults by 2050, in response to a brand new evaluation by the Environmental Safety Community (EPN).

The evaluation centered on sixteen main air air pollution rule updates that EPA carried out over the past 4 years, summing up their complete environmental and financial results.

Between these guidelines, the sum complete of advantages are staggering. EPN factors out that the 202,632 lives saved by these requirements by 2050 could be sufficient to refill a convoy of buses on the freeway all the best way from Philadelphia to New York Metropolis. And that the 107 million averted bronchial asthma assaults means fewer missed work and faculty says and less-crowded emergency rooms and medical doctors’ workplaces.

When it comes to prices, the $253 billion saved additionally contains regulatory prices. Regulatory prices run on the order of $50 billion per yr, and advantages of $303 billion per yr. The 6:1 ratio of advantages to prices is kind of excessive, and may be considered an funding into the well being of People as a inhabitants and a labor pressure, mentioned Rob Wolcott, EPN board chair and former EPA senior counsel to the Workplace of Analysis and Improvement.

Certainly, complete advantages of this “funding,” calculated by 2050, run within the trillions of {dollars}. And because of the administration’s Justice40 initiative, many of those advantages will probably be seen by underserved communities.

EPN says the numbers present in its evaluation are possible understated, as a result of it centered solely on the well being and local weather advantages of higher air high quality, ignoring different work the EPA has achieved on “poisonous chemical compounds, clear water and different environmental threats.” This evaluation is only for air air pollution requirements like smokestack and tailpipe air pollution.

EPA usually leaves out sure well being advantages which are exhausting to quantify, which suggests the benefit-cost ratio may very well be improved even additional if these have been accounted for.

We’ve reported on most of the guidelines coated by this evaluation earlier than, like EPA’s light-duty automobile exhaust rule, which can save People $100 billion per yr by itself regardless of it being barely softened from the unique proposal, and its strongest-ever truck air pollution rule.

EPN factors out that these laws have been in style, with broad assist from the general public, environmental teams, well being organizations, labor unions, and even enterprise organizations. Most of EPA’s greatest coverage strikes, like these on energy plant, soot and tailpipe air pollution, attain bipartisan public assist of 70-80% when polled.

Local weather and well being financial savings underneath assault by Challenge 2025

EPN factors out that these optimistic guidelines are underneath assault by trade teams (like trucking and oil firms which are attempting to sue to cease truck air pollution guidelines, regardless of their outsized advantages), and by political efforts like Challenge 2025.

Challenge 2025 is the newest version of a quadrennial set of suggestions ready for republican presidential candidates by the far-right suppose tank The Heritage Basis. Amongst different dystopian objectives, it seeks to utterly intestine the EPA’s means to do work just like the above, and to reverse the advantages from the above laws.

Three-time republican candidate for president, Donald Trump, endorsed Challenge 2025 again in 2022, and the plan was labored on by lots of his former employees – the EPA part was written by the chief of employees at his EPA. And in 2018, The Heritage Basis bragged that motion was made on most of their suggestions. So we will count on {that a} republican administration would search motion on most of the advisable rollbacks.

Jeremy Symons, EPN Senior Advisor mentioned that Challenge 2025 “creates an enormous danger within the progress that’s been made to draw the perfect minds to EPA,” within the wake of earlier staffing challenges after the exodus of scientists the final time a republican was within the White Home.

EPN had provided a bipartisan set of suggestions to the EPA in 2020 describing how the company might “reset its course,” although there may be nonetheless progress to be made to restore the company from the harm that was achieved.

Rob Wolcott of the EPN praised EPA’s efforts to rebuild the company however identified that “it takes an amazing deal extra effort and time and cash to construct an company than to quickly degrade it.”
